It will certainly be a lot quicker. You can probably find a handbag and old alarm clock for a couple of quid down at the local charity shops and a tin of pink spray paint for little more in a car accessories / DIY centre.

 

Don't forget: theatre is all about the creation of Suspended Disbelief and the more realistic a prop is, the less believeable it will often be on stage, as a part of the fantasy you are creating (especially with something like Peter Pan).
